31-year old lefty starting pitcher Wandy Rodriguez looked like he was sleepwalking for the first three months of the baseball season. But in July and August he has been on fire. Rodriguez has started 10 games the last two months for the Astros and he is 5-2 with a 2.00 ERA and a 0.97 WHIP as he has 72 whiffs in only 67 1/3 innings. Rodriguez has now started 26 games on the season and he is 10-12 with a 3.87 ERA and a 1.33 WHIP. The Astros need him to continue pitching well down the stretch as the Astros new goal should be third place in the N.L. Central.

The Astros have claimed 26-year old righty swinging infielder Matt Downs off waivers from the Giants. Downs played in 29 games for the Giants this year and he is 19 of 78 (.244 avg, .690 OPS) with 6 runs scored, 1 homer and 7 RBIs. He has now played in 46 games in parts of two years in the majors and he is 28 of 131 (.214 avg, .619 OPS) with 12 runs scored, 2 homers, 9 RBIs and 1 stolen base. The Astros will start Downs out in AAA but he will likely get called up when rosters expand on September 1st.

The Astros have placed starting 2B Jeff Keppinger on the 15-day disabled list with a fractured toe. Keppinger has played in 108 games this season for the Astros and he is 117 of 410 (.285 avg, .743 OPS) with 49 runs scored, 5 homers, 46 RBIs and 4 stolen bases. The Astros are going to miss Keppinger who was a very tough out as he has only whiffed 29 times this year. The Astros have recalled 27-year old switch hitting infielder Anderson Hernandez to replace Keppinger on the roster. Hernandez played in 6 games for the Astros earlier this year and he was 2 of 13 (.154 avg, .445 OPS) with 2 runs scored.

The Astros have traded 35-year old righty swinging 3B Pedro Feliz and cash to the Cardinals for 25-year old righty reliever David Carpenter. Feliz was a total bust for the Astros this year. He played in 97 games for the Astros this year and he was 64 of 289 (.221 avg, .555 OPS) with 22 runs scored, 4 homers and 31 RBIs. Feliz lost his starting job to Chris Johnson who has been rather impressive so the Astros had no need for him anymore. Carpenter has pitched in 49 games (0 starts) in A-ball this year and he was 5-3 with 20 saves, a 2.36 ERA and a 1.13 WHIP. In his three years in the minors he has pitched in 116 games (0 starts) in which he is 10-6 with 35 saves, a 3.26 ERA and a 1.33 WHIP. While not one of the Cardinals’ better prospects, Carpenter still has been impressive in his minor league career so I like this deal for the Astros.

23-year old lefty swinging 1B Brett Wallace, 27-year old lefty starting pitcher J.A. Happ and 25-year old righty reliever Mark Melancon have been so-so for the Astros. Wallace has played in 17 games for the Astros this year and he is 11 of 48 (.229 avg, .598 OPS) with 4 runs scored, 5 RBIs and 16 whiffs. He hasn’t shown the power the scouts have said he has but it’s really early. J.A. Happ has had one really bad start and it has skewed his numbers so far. He has started 4 games for the Astros and he is 2-1 with a 4.66 ERA and a 1.45 WHIP. He has only given up 13 hits and whiffed 18 batters in only 19 1/3 innings but he has walked 15 batters so he needs to tighten up his control a bit. Mark Melancon has looked o.k. in his first three games out of the bullpen as he is 1-0 with a 3.00 ERA and a 0.67 WHIP.
